Stopping the accompaniment
The accompaniment can be stopped in the following three different ways.
Stopping right away
Press the [START/STOP] button to immediately stop the accompaniment.
Stopping right away and enabling Synchro Start
Press the [SYNC START] button. This instantly stops the accompaniment, yet also sets the Syn-
chro Start function to stand-by (the [START/STOP] button flashes).
Automatically stopping with an ending pattern
Pressing the [INTRO/ENDING/rit.] button plays a special ending pattern and the accompaniment
stops.
If you press the [INTRO/ENDING/rit.] button again while the ending is playing, the ending pattern
smoothly slows down (ritardando) as the accompaniment stops.
Adjusting the tempo
As you saw in “Starting the accompaniment” above,
you can automatically set the tempo for the accompani-
ment and start it by manually tapping out the beat with
the [TEMPO/TAP] button. You can also directly enter a
specific tempo value for the accompaniment.
